Blueprint Gaming has breathed new life into the bloody classic of the 1980s with the latest release of "The Lost Boys," where enticing bonus games and cash features take center stage, complemented by the studio's thrilling new progressive jackpot mechanism.
In the eerie backdrop of Santa Carla amusement park, iconic characters from the movie occupy a 5x3 grid, flanked by two different cash collection and fang-themed bonus symbols.
If a cash collection symbol appears on the far right reel, all Mooncash collection symbols are gathered. Alternatively, if a respin collection occurs, the same process happens, followed by a respin to see the values of any additional cash symbols collected.
The enhanced collection feature can boost any cash symbols in view to 5 times the stake before collecting their value, while the super collection symbol gathers any cash symbols in view to 5 times the stake.
Hitting three fang-themed scatter symbols triggers the game's bonus feature, awarding 10 free spins. The cash collection feature remains active throughout the extra rounds, with collecting three, six, nine, or twelve collection symbols awarding free spins and corresponding multipliers, up to 10 times.
Players should also watch for a series of modifiers that might drop during any spin. Features like Blood Lust randomly add wild symbols to the grid, while One of Us removes low-value symbols and replaces them with guaranteed winning icons.
"The Lost Boys" also benefits slot enthusiasts with Blueprint Gaming's new networked jackpot system "Rapid Fire Jackpots." Triggering the "Rapid Fire" wheel by landing five "Rapid Fire" symbols anywhere on the reels offers a win from 5 times to 1,000 times the stake, or one of five progressive prize pools ranging from mini to super grand.
